how is it different compared to vs how is it different when compared to

Both phrases are correct and can be used interchangeably. They both serve the same purpose of asking about the differences between two things. The choice between 'compared to' and 'when compared to' is a matter of personal preference or style.

how is it different compared to

This phrase is correct and commonly used in English to inquire about the distinctions between two things.

This phrase is used to ask about the differences between two things or concepts. It is a common way to compare and contrast items.

how is it different when compared to

This phrase is correct and can be used in English to ask about the distinctions between two things, similar to the first phrase.

This phrase is also used to inquire about the differences between two things or concepts. It adds a temporal element by introducing 'when' before 'compared to.'
